Chez Jallot is a luxurious bed and breakfast that boasts five spacious bedrooms. Each room is beautifully furnished and comes with its own en-suite bathroom or shower room. The Master suite offers a serene and lavish experience, featuring a large free-standing cast iron roll-top bath for guests to enjoy a tranquil stay. For those seeking the ultimate indulgence, the Hummingbird suite provides abundant comfort and space, with seamless transitions between sleeping, bathing, and dressing areas. Families can opt for the Vassiviere suite, a spacious room that offers flexibility and comfort for couples, families, and friends. The room exudes a traditional charm, transporting guests back in time while providing modern amenities. The Aubusson room has a warm and inviting atmosphere, adorned with historic and tasteful furniture that dates back to the original residence of the Jallot family. The Forest room offers picturesque views of the surrounding forests, creating a cozy and tranquil ambiance for a relaxing holiday. The property is situated amidst forest and lawns, featuring a sunken garden and even a secret tunnel for guests to discover. Additionally, the beautiful Creuse countryside provides opportunities for scenic walks and cycling, with numerous paths and historic sites to explore. For water enthusiasts, one of France's largest man-made lakes is just a short drive away, offering various nautical activities and beaches for relaxation. Whether you're seeking a stylish weekend getaway, an active holiday, or a peaceful countryside escape, Chez Jallot has it all. To reach your destination, start by heading towards Saint Hilaire le Château on the D941, which is the main road between Bourganeuf and Aubusson. If you are coming from the direction of Bourganeuf / Pontarion, turn right immediately after passing the small church on the left and the local shop on the right. If you are coming from Aubusson, turn left before the church and shop. This will put you on the D34, which is signposted for Vidaillat and Saint-Pierre-Bellevue. Continue on this road for approximately 4 km until you reach Vidaillat. Once in the village, you will see the local church on the left and the Marie (formerly a school) in front of you. Take a right turn towards Saint-Pierre-Bellevue, where you will also see a small sign for Chez Jallot. After driving for about 100 meters, make a left turn signposted for St. Pierre-Bellevue. After approximately 3 km, you will pass a left turn towards Courson, then 50 meters further, a right turn towards Lanjouy. Stay on the D34 for another 200 meters until you see a lefthand turn with a stone cross on the side of the road. Take this turn and Chez Jallot will be 250 meters to the right after a large stone wall. Please avoid turning right in front of this wall as it belongs to our neighbors' farm. To park, drive to the front of the house and follow the driveway. There is a large tree on the side of the lawn. Please park on either side of this tree, next to the driveway.

- The Wolves of Chabrières (Les Loups de Chabrières) - Located in Guéret, this wildlife park allows visitors to observe wolves in a natural environment. It offers guided tours and educational activities, making it a unique and informative attraction.
- Aubusson Tapestry Museum (Musée de la Tapisserie d'Aubusson) - Situated in Aubusson, this museum showcases the art of tapestry-making, a craft deeply rooted in the region's history and culture. Visitors can admire stunning tapestries and learn about the intricate techniques used in their creation.
- Giant Maze of Guéret (Labyrinthe Géant de Guéret) - This outdoor attraction in Guéret provides an exciting experience for both children and adults. The labyrinth offers numerous paths to explore, ensuring an entertaining adventure for all visitors.
- Monts de Guéret Animal Park (Parc Animalier des Monts de Guéret) - Set amidst the beautiful Monts de Guéret, this park offers an opportunity to see various animal species in a natural habitat. Visitors can observe animals such as deer, wild boars, and birds of prey while enjoying the picturesque surroundings.
- Villemonteix Castle (Château de Villemonteix) - Located in Saint-Pardoux-les-Cards, this medieval castle is known for its impressive architecture and beautiful gardens. Guided tours allow visitors to explore the castle's interior and learn about its fascinating history.
- Les Pierres Jaumâtres - Situated in Toulx-Sainte-Croix, this natural site features a collection of large granite rocks that have been sculpted by erosion over time. Visitors can hike around the area and enjoy panoramic views of the surrounding landscape.
- The House of Wolves (La Maison des Loups) - Situated in Sainte-Feyre, this unique museum focuses on the history, biology, and conservation of wolves. Exhibits include informative displays, interactive activities, and a chance to see real-life wolves up close.
- Bourganeuf Castle (Château de Bourganeuf) - This castle, located in Bourganeuf, offers a glimpse into the region's medieval past. Visitors can explore the castle's ruins, climb its tower for panoramic views, and learn about its historical significance.
- The Giant Menhir of Saint-Pierre-de-Fursac (Le Grand Menhir de Saint-Pierre-de-Fursac) - Situated in Saint-Pierre-de-Fursac, this ancient menhir is one of the tallest standing stones in Europe. It is believed to have been erected around 4,000 BC and is a fascinating archaeological site to visit. 10. The Village of Masgot (Le Village de Masgot) - Located in Fransèches, this unique village is known for its intricate stone sculptures created by a local artist. Visitors can wander through the village and admire the countless sculptures that adorn its buildings, streets, and gardens.
